THE WORKING FARM

The main objective, pursued strongly by the farm, is maximum respect for the land. Cultivations follow the principle of integrated agriculture which has a very low environmental impact. The rooves of the farm are covered with a 50 kw photovoltaic system, that reduces the carbon dioxide emissions and make it electrically autonomous.

The main varieties of olives, Correggiolo, Frantoio, Moraiolo and Leccino, are grown at Podere Cisternella. Olive picking is strictly done by hand and the crates are stored for a maximum of 48 hours. Within these 48 hours, the pressing is done in one of the nearby mills, using the controlled temperature, continuous cycle pressing system.

The farm's vineyards extend to 5.000 square metres. Sangiovese and Merlot are the vine types that are grown here. The winemaking is done in the farm's cellar where the wine is kept, partly in barriques and partly in steel barrels.

Livestock Farming

Animals, such as rabbits, chickens, ducks, guinea fowl, doves, turkeys and donkeys are raised on the farm with care and respect. They are fed fresh produce cultivated on the farm.

Crops

The main crops cultivated on the farm are mainly wheat, sunflowers and corn. The holiday farm's guests are welcome to participate in the care of the vegetable garden and pick all types of vegetables, tubers and seasonal fruits.

Tradition

The flour used on the farm is obtained exclusively from antique grains, ground in stone thus leaving integral the properties of the grain. For generations the culture of bread-making by hand, using grains grown from ancient, seeds has been handed down.
